Niagara Country sends potential plea deal letter to Wilson Teens accused of sexual abuse

By Kyla Igoe

Andrew Vona, a defense attorney for one of the Wilson High School students accused of sexual abuse telling 7 News today he has received a letter calling for a potential plea deal from the Niagara County District Attorney's Office.

"We received a letter late yesterday afternoon from the district attorney's office, which outlines the offer of a potential disposition of all 3 of the co-defendants," said Vona.

Three Wilson High School students are accused of sexual abuse during a varsity baseball bus ride.

"This is a pretty complex case. I'm sure its not a situation where anyone relishes the idea of dragging it through a trial," added Vona. "We will weigh the potential consequences of our client and we will weigh where in the long run this will lead them."

A court appearance was scheduled tonight in Wilson Court, but rescheduled for late August due to the district attorney's letter of a potential plea deal. The next court date is scheduled for August 28th.
